예제 #1
0
        // Use this for initialization
        void Start()
        {
            uiCameraSystem = Camera.main.GetComponent <UICameraSystem>();
            gridList       = grid.GetComponent <GridList>();

            EventManager.StartListen((int)Events.NEXT_ANIMAL_PAGE_CLICKED, NextPage);
            EventManager.StartListen((int)Events.PREVIOUS_ANIMAL_PAGE_CLICKED, PreviousPage);
            EventManager.StartListen((int)Events.CAMERA_MOVED_TO_PAGE, PageRelatedJobs);
            EventManager.StartListen((int)Events.EXIT_BUTTON_CLICKED, Reset);
            EventManager.StartListen((int)Events.ANIMAL_CLICKED, ResetWith);
        }
예제 #2
0
        // Use this for initialization
        void Start()
        {
            uiCameraSystem  = Camera.main.GetComponent <UICameraSystem>();
            popupController = Popup.GetComponent <PopupController>();

            EventManager.StartListen((int)Events.INFO_BUTTON_CLICKED, InfoButtonClicked);
            EventManager.StartListen((int)Events.PLAY_BUTTON_CLICKED, PlayButtonClicked);
            EventManager.StartListen((int)Events.RATEUS_BUTTON_CLICKED, RateUsButtonClicked);
            EventManager.StartListen((int)Events.FACEBOOK_BUTTON_CLICKED, FacebookButtonClicked);
            EventManager.StartListen((int)Events.TWITTER_BUTTON_CLICKED, TwitterButtonClicked);
            EventManager.StartListen((int)Events.INFO_BUTTON_CLICKED, StartCoroutineOpenInfoCanvasAfterHalfSec);
            EventManager.StartListen((int)Events.EXIT_BUTTON_CLICKED, DecideExitAction);
            EventManager.StartListen((int)Events.CAMERA_MOVED_TO_PAGE, ActiveUItoPages);
            EventManager.StartListen((int)Events.CAMERA_MOVED_TO_ANIMAL, ActiveUItoAnimal);
            EventManager.StartListen((int)Events.CAMERA_MOVED_TO_INFO, OpenInfoCanvas);
            EventManager.StartListen((int)Events.CONNECTED_TO_NET, DecideAccordingConnectionStatus);

            //GOTOs
            EventManager.StartListen((int)Events.GOTO_MAIN, GotoMain);
        }